Complicated

Daniel Springer (iOS Dev)

A great idea, a not so great execution. Let me elaborate... - Can’t export video. Buttons are disabled. Please add long press, or swipe right on video to share. (Ok now I figured out how to export, please make it easier). - It’s hard to navigate around. I also don’t understand what mode I am in. There seem to be 2 PIP, and one creates 2 videos, and one creates 1, but it doesn’t clearly show which does which. There should be a drop down, or menu of some sort, instead of just tapping again and again, barely understanding what the selected mode is, and not being able to go one mode back, or understand how many there are. There’s just no UX. It’s a cool app but really hard to use. - The confirm button is hard to see against the background. - Back video is flipped upside down for some reason, one of the times I recorded (iPhone XR). - Some ideas: Please add: Time lapse, SlowMo, Square ratio (meaning half a square per feed in side by side), zooming in/out, swapping the side by side feeds so the top is on bottom and viceversa, and same for Left and Right. A crazy idea: video calls, where one can share with the other a double feed. Thank you! As an iOS Developer, I know how much work it takes, and I want you to please take this review as a message that I like and care about this project, not that I despise it, and want it to be the best it can be, and therefore I’m sharing how I think that can be done. Looks promising

RCuser

Hopefully this can be added into Filmic Pro soon and not remain a stand-alone app. The 50/50 mode could be made more flexible if we could move the line to adjust the split | / \ — or even some basic masking. Of course this could be done in post but some basic features combining the video feeds could be useful.


Great App. Only one request.

Schumata

I love filmic products and this is another great app. The only thing I would ask for is the ability to digitally zoom inside the pip window. That would be useful for people recording athletic training where the first camera is recording an athlete and you want the second camera to zoom in on the goal / target the athlete is aiming at.
